Output 7a8bb88931df4e906ecda3ebeb1efd8492d56df71ff6576d48686d5aa95b83e8:1

value
21546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1768ac9e449a3caa5f6caaf01e472ee5a0bafb94 OP_EQUAL
address
33pnrrRpnqjAF3Gxn4D5noMZjQvY62jRp7
transaction
7a8bb88931df4e906ecda3ebeb1efd8492d56df71ff6576d48686d5aa95b83e8
confirmations
28972
spent
true